Plymouth Council Updated on First Year of City ID Card Program

Posted on February 12, 2021February 11, 2021Author Michael Gallenberger

Plymouth’s city ID program got off to a good start in its first year, according to its coordinators, even though fewer people are using it than initially hoped. The city council held a required annual review of the PRIDE Card program Monday.
